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Castres, Occitanie, France and Porto, Portugal?

Chalair Aviation, easyJet, and TAP Portugal fly from Castres–Mazamet Airport (DCM) to Francisco De Sá Carneiro Airport (OPO) twice daily. Alternatively, you can take a bus from CASTRES - Gare Routière to Porto - Terminal Intermodal de Campanhã via TOULOUSE - Les Argoulets, Argoulets, Marengo-SNCF, and Toulouse Matabiau in around 19h 10m.
